Դիտել ողջ տարբերակը : Apache HTTP Server
Բարև ձեզ: Այսպիսի մի հարց:
Համակարգչի վրա(համակարգիչը ցանցին միացված չէ) տեղադրել եմ Apache, PHP MySQL;
Գրված էջին դիմելու համար բրոուզերի հասցեի տողում հավաքում եմ http://licalhost.mypage.am: ինչպես կարգավորել սերվերը, որպեսզի բրոուզերի տողում հավաքվի միայն mypage.am:
Սկզբից մտածեցի էջի կոդերը տեղադրեմ localhost - ի կոդերի փոխարեն(httpd կատալոգում): Ճիշտ է այս դեպքում բավական է հավաքել localhost: Ոչ մի կերպ չհաջողվեց localhost - ը փոխել mypage.am - ով:
Ինչպես լուծել խնդիրը՞
Windows-ում այդ հարցը հեշտ լուծվում է hosts ֆայլի միջոցով:
Այդ ֆայլում նշում ես, որ Mypage.am-ի IP-ն 127.0.0.1-ն է:
Ֆայլի հասցեմ` WINDOWS\system32\drivers\etc\
Մեջն ավելացրու
127.0.0.1 mypage.am
Հ.Գ.
Եթե ուշադրություն դարձնես, հենց այս ֆայլում էլ նշված է, որ localhost-ի IP-ն 127.0.0.1-ն է:
Հ.Գ.2
Եթե քեզ մոտ այլ օպերացիոն համակարգ է, նշիր այդ փաստը:
Աթեիստ շատ շնորհակալ եմ, ամեն ինչ ստացվեց
Axlqalaq
08.06.2008, 01:30
բա վոնց կարանք անենք, որ ուրիշների մոտից էլ գրեն ու էջը բացվի,բայց առանց հոսթինգի
Ժողովուրդ apache - ը install - եմ անում windows2000 advanced server - ի վրա , վոնցվոր թե նստումա, բայց START չի լինում;
Ինչ հաշիվա?
Rhayader
24.02.2009, 11:14
IIS-ն անջատե՞լ ես: Ֆայերվոլում թույլատրե՞լ ես 80 պորտի ելքն Ապաչի համար:
Լոգերն էլ ստուգիր:
Շատ շնոհակալ եմ պատճառը IIS - ն էր
Ամեն ինչ ստացվեց
Մոդերատորական։ Թեման վերանվանվել է «Apache HTTP Server»։
Ժող կարող եք օգնել մի հարցում
Ունեմ WWW Server վրան դրել եմ SLES 10 SP2(Suse Linux Enterprise Server 10 Sp2)
Սերվերի վրա պետք է լինի մի քանի կայքեր, ընդ որում յուրաքանչյուրը պետք է կպած լինի իր համար նախատեսված ip - ին:
Սերվերն ունի 1 ցանցային քարտ
տվել եմ ip ներ
a.a.a.a
b.b.b.b
c.c.c.c
ինչպես նաստրոյկա անեմ սերվերը, vhost - ը
Եթե դժվար չի կխնդրեմ նկարագրեք հնարավորին մանրամասն
Նախապես շնորհակալ եմ
Դավիդ ջան, Ապաչի դոկումենտացիայից էլ պա՞րզ ու մանրամասն։ :)
http://httpd.apache.org/docs/2.0/vhosts/examples.html
http://httpd.apache.org/docs/2.0/vhosts/
Xelgen ջան ամեն ինչ ստացվեց շնորհակալ եմ:
Բայց մի հարց էլ ունեմ, ճիշտ է թեմային չի վերաբերվում բայց հուսամ կարող ես օգնել:
Ուզում եմ SLES 10 SP2(Suse Linux Enterprise Server 10 Sp2) վրա SysLog server կարգավորել օրինակ թեկուզ www - ի լոգերը պահելու համար:
Ինչպես դա անեմ կամ որևէ գրականություն խորհուրդ տուր
Նախապես շնորհակալ եմ
Xelgen ջան ամեն ինչ ստացվեց շնորհակալ եմ:
Բայց մի հարց էլ ունեմ, ճիշտ է թեմային չի վերաբերվում բայց հուսամ կարող ես օգնել:
Ուզում եմ SLES 10 SP2(Suse Linux Enterprise Server 10 Sp2) վրա SysLog server կարգավորել օրինակ թեկուզ www - ի լոգերը պահելու համար:
Ինչպես դա անեմ կամ որևէ գրականություն խորհուրդ տուր
Նախապես շնորհակալ եմ
Օրինակ՝ http://www.oreillynet.com/pub/a/sysadmin/2006/10/12/httpd-syslog.html
http://www.devshed.com/c/a/Apache/Logging-in-Apache/3/
(առաջին գտվածներից Google-ում փնտրելիս)
ժողովուրդ մեկ սերվերի վրա ( մեկ ip - ի տակ ) ուզում եմ երկու կայք դնեմ
httpd.conf - ում գրում եմ հետևյալը
NameVirtualHost 10.10.10.10:80
<VirtualHost 10.10.10.10:80>
ServerName default
</VirtualHost>
<VirtualHost 10.10.10.10:80>
#ServerAdmin webmaster@may_domain.ru
ServerName aaa.am
DocumentRoot c:/www/Apache2/pages/page1.am/
#ServerAlias www.site.ru www.host2.ru
#ErrorLog logs/mysite-error.log
#CustomLog logs/mysite-access.log common
</VirtualHost>
<VirtualHost 10.10.10.10:80>
ServerName default
</VirtualHost>
<VirtualHost 10.10.10.10:80>
#ServerAdmin webmaster@may_domain.ru
ServerName bbb.am
DocumentRoot c:/www/Apache2/pages/page2.am/
#ServerAlias www.site.ru www.host2.ru
#ErrorLog logs/mysite-error.log
#CustomLog logs/mysite-access.log common
</VirtualHost>
բրոուզերի մեգ հավաքում եմ page1.am չի գալիս
Կարող եք հուշել ինչն եմ սխալ կամ կիսատ գրել
քաղաքացի
09.06.2009, 11:35
ժողովուրդ մեկ սերվերի վրա ( մեկ ip - ի տակ ) ուզում եմ երկու կայք դնեմ
httpd.conf - ում գրում եմ հետևյալը
NameVirtualHost 10.10.10.10:80
<VirtualHost 10.10.10.10:80>
ServerName default
</VirtualHost>
<VirtualHost 10.10.10.10:80>
#ServerAdmin webmaster@may_domain.ru
ServerName aaa.am
DocumentRoot c:/www/Apache2/pages/page1.am/
#ServerAlias www.site.ru www.host2.ru
#ErrorLog logs/mysite-error.log
#CustomLog logs/mysite-access.log common
</VirtualHost>
<VirtualHost 10.10.10.10:80>
ServerName default
</VirtualHost>
<VirtualHost 10.10.10.10:80>
#ServerAdmin webmaster@may_domain.ru
ServerName bbb.am
DocumentRoot c:/www/Apache2/pages/page2.am/
#ServerAlias www.site.ru www.host2.ru
#ErrorLog logs/mysite-error.log
#CustomLog logs/mysite-access.log common
</VirtualHost>
բրոուզերի մեգ հավաքում եմ page1.am չի գալիս
Կարող եք հուշել ինչն եմ սխալ կամ կիսատ գրել
Սմայլերն ավելորդ են :D
Իսկ եթե լուրջ, պետք ա C:\WINDOWS\system32\drivers\etc\host -ի մեջ անես այն փոփոխություն, որը բացատրել ա Աթեիստը:
127.0.0.1 page1.am
Windows-ում այդ հարցը հեշտ լուծվում է hosts ֆայլի միջոցով:
Այդ ֆայլում նշում ես, որ Mypage.am-ի IP-ն 127.0.0.1-ն է:
Ֆայլի հասցեմ` WINDOWS\system32\drivers\etc\
Մեջն ավելացրու
127.0.0.1 mypage.am
Հ.Գ.
Եթե ուշադրություն դարձնես, հենց այս ֆայլում էլ նշված է, որ localhost-ի IP-ն 127.0.0.1-ն է:
Հ.Գ.2
Եթե քեզ մոտ այլ օպերացիոն համակարգ է, նշիր այդ փաստը:
Անկեղծ ասած դա պետք է աշխատի ցանցով:
Ես այդպես փորձեցի չի լինում ոչ լոկալի և ոչ էլ ցանցով
Եթե դժվար չի կարող ես մանրամասն նկարագրել Ինչ անեմ
Ներսես_AM
09.06.2009, 12:24
սեռվեռներիդ անունը դրել ես aaa.am ու bbb.am դրանք դիր հօստս ֆայլումդ 127.0.0.1